Output 50f898428464eb8eee4143cd6f3e2161f3ae20221f022b747136cad1ffa06ac8: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e015f73230c85c044670a303562d8b29a5b12b32 OP_EQUAL
address
3N7sbiCKdpPhKaBvmhX21LDnXsCprBMNJk
transaction
50f898428464eb8eee4143cd6f3e2161f3ae20221f022b747136cad1ffa06ac8
spent
true